Collections

William Edward Dassonville
Ropes Between Boats1920s

Not on view
Black and white photograph of two ship hulls framing a smoky industrial waterfront, with crossed mooring ropes, an anchor, and a painted draft scale
Artist or Maker
William Edward Dassonville
Title
Ropes Between Boats
Date Made
1920s
Medium
Gelatin silver print
Dimensions
Image: 9 5/8 × 7 3/4 in. (24.45 × 19.69 cm) Primary support: 13 9/16 × 10 3/4 in. (34.45 × 27.31 cm) Mat: 19 3/4 × 15 13/16 in. (50.17 × 40.16 cm)
Credit Line
The Marjorie and Leonard Vernon Collection, gift of The Annenberg Foundation, acquired from Carol Vernon and Robert Turbin
Accession Number
M.2008.40.617
Classification
Photographs
Collecting Area
Photography
Selected Bibliography
  • Salvesen, Britt. See the Light: Photography, Perception, Cognition: the Marjorie and Leonard Vernon Collection. Los Angeles: Los Angeles County Museum of Art; New York: DelMonico Books/Prestel, 2013.
